Outdoor Commercial Painting in Saint Petersburg, FL
Outdoor commercial painting services encompass the application of high-quality exterior paints and finishes to various commercial properties, including office buildings, retail centers, warehouses, and other large-scale structures. These projects typically involve surface preparation, such as cleaning and repairing surfaces, followed by precise application of paint to enhance curb appeal, protect the building from weather elements, and extend the lifespan of exterior surfaces. Property owners often seek these services to maintain a professional appearance, increase property value, or prepare a building for sale or lease.
Before requesting outdoor commercial painting,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work, including surface conditions, the types of paint suitable for the environment, and any necessary preparation or repairs. It’s also important to consider the potential impact on daily operations, especially for businesses that require minimal disruption during the project. Clarifying these details helps ensure the project meets expectations and results in a durable, visually appealing exterior.

Common Outdoor Commercial Painting Jobs
Exterior building facades - fresh coats of paint enhance curb appeal and protect surfaces from weather damage.
Commercial storefronts - vibrant, durable finishes improve visibility and attract customers.
Parking garages - specialized coatings help prevent corrosion and extend lifespan in outdoor environments.
Industrial exteriors - weather-resistant paints safeguard structural elements against harsh conditions.
Roof surfaces - protective coatings defend against UV rays and improve longevity.
Outdoor signage - high-quality paint ensures clear, long-lasting branding for commercial properties.
Outdoor Commercial Painting Questions
What types of outdoor surfaces can be painted? Outdoor commercial painting typically includes walls, fences, signage, and structural elements like columns and awnings to enhance appearance and protect surfaces.
How often should exterior commercial paint be refreshed? The frequency depends on the material and exposure, but generally, repainting every 5 to 10 years helps maintain the property's appearance and durability.
What preparations are needed before painting? Surfaces should be cleaned, repaired for damage, and properly primed to ensure paint adhesion and a smooth finish.
Are there specific paint types suitable for outdoor commercial projects? Yes, high-quality, weather-resistant paints are recommended to withstand the elements and maintain color integrity over time.
